Gümüşhane University's Faculty of Tourism was established in 2010 as the Gümüşhane University School of Tourism and Hotel Management and was transformed into the Faculty of Tourism with the Department of Tourism Management in 2013. The Department of Tourism Guidance commenced its education in the 2018-2019 academic year, and the Department of Gastronomy and Culinary Arts began accepting students in the 2020-2021 academic year. Educational activities in the Tourism Guidance and Gastronomy and Culinary Arts Departments are currently ongoing. The Department of Tourism Management was closed by the decision of the Council of Higher Education (YÖK) Executive Board dated March 20, 2024.
Our faculty employs a total of 14 academic staff: 7 Associate Professors, 3 Assistant Professors, 1 Lecturer, and 3 Research Assistants.
